Vatutin – about the construction of USC CSKA: “There is a certain delay which they promise to make up for”

President of Basketball CSKA Andrei Vatutin in an interview with , he said that construction work on the new USC CSKA was progressing with some delay, but the builders were promising to make up for lost time.

The last time the military team played USC CSKA was in the 2020/21 season.

— How is the construction work on the new USC CSKA progressing?

— Indeed, this project is a priority for us and for Norilsk Nickel. The current results are important at the moment, and a new home for the club and supporters will solve many problems for many years to come. All club teams, the office, the store, the museum – all this should again be in one place and represent CSKA, and not segments of infrastructure forcibly dispersed throughout Moscow. Being in the same building not only brings management synergy, but also an irreplaceable feeling of club camaraderie, a feeling of involvement in everything that happens. It must be understood that the club is neither an entrepreneur nor a promoter. We formed, so to speak, the terms of reference depending on the size of the land, the allocated building areas and the amount of financing. They are still involved as much as possible in the process, but more as consultants. I always speak with caution about the timetable for the completion of work. There is currently some delay, but they promise to catch up. Regardless, the process is ongoing and Norilsk Nickel remains interested in the project. It is the most important. You always want to go faster, but life is life,” Vatoutine said in an interview with .

CSKA leads the table in Group A of the VTB United League. On Friday, the Army team will meet Zenit in the match of the second stage of the regular season. The match will take place in Saint Petersburg.
